About the role
The UW Medical Center-Montlake Pharmacy Department is seeking a highly-motivated Pharmacy Finance Coordinator.
Responsibilities
- Evaluate the financial impact of new and existing business opportunities including new payer and PBM contracts, new services, and new drug therapies in collaboration with pharmacy leadership and UW Medicine leadership as well as UWM Finance team.
- Perform financial analysis for the President of UW Medicine Hospitals and Clinics.
- Work closely with Pharmacy ITS team and Finance to integrate pharmacy data sources with other clinical and financial data to improve patient level clinical and financial data for use in Health System business planning.
- Assist pharmacy staff and leadership navigating clinical and financial systems, for example providing demographic data for drug analysis or building demographic projections for use in clinical planning.
- Develop the annual price increase recommendation including modeling potential price changes and the impact on charges and reimbursement.
- Performs ad hoc reimbursement analysis for drugs and subsets of drugs as needed for decision making.
- Develop routine and ad hoc pharmacy reporting from Pharmacy and Financial systems to assist in managing pharmacy operations.
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, or Accounting and 10 years of experience in healthcare finance in a multi-hospital health system with leadership and program management roles.
- In-depth knowledge of pharmacy business planning and budgeting, financial reporting and analysis, and decision support.
- Knowledge of hospital and pharmacy pricing and reimbursement methodologies including 340B considerations.
- Experience working with executive teams and analyzing and interpreting complex data to executive teams for decision making.
